Standard One: Institutional Mission
The institution has a statement of mission that defines the institution, its educational purposes, its students, and its place in the higher education community.
Assessment of Progress Made
The 1996 Self-Study Report raised concerns about the need to reevaluate the College's Statement of Mission and Goals, and to publicize outcomes.
Discussion Summary:
The College’s mission was revisited in Spring of 1996 and adopted
for publication in all official College publications. The Accreditation
Mid-Term Report for Ventura College reflected the fact that not only
was the Institutional Mission Statement revised but also it served as
the basis from which the College’s Goals were generated.
The College continues to evaluate its Institutional Mission Statement
as part of its three-year strategic planning cycle.
